GEORGIA-PACIFIC CORPORATION v. CHANDLER

89-25663; CA A69611.

821 P.2d 449 (1991)

110 Or.App. 368

In the Matter of the Compensation of Howard B. Chandler, Claimant. GEORGIA-PACIFIC CORPORATION, Petitioner, v. Howard B. CHANDLER, Respondent.

Court of Appeals of Oregon.

Argued and Submitted November 25, 1991.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Jerald P. Keene, Portland, argued the cause for petitioner. With him on the brief was Roberts, Reinisch, MacKenzie, Healey & Wilson, P.C., Portland.

David L. Johnstone, Portland, waived appearance for respondent.

Before BUTTLER, P.J., and ROSSMAN and DE MUNIZ, JJ.


PER CURIAM.

Reversed and remanded for reconsideration of employer's denial of compensability of pre-existing underlying degenerative disc disease at C4-5, C5-6 and C6-7 in light of Aetna Casualty Co. v. Aschbacher, 107 Or.App. 494, 812 P.2d 844, rev. den. 312 Or. 150, 817 P.2d 757 (1991); otherwise...
